EXAMINER’S AMENDMENT
ISSUE/MAILING DATE: 10/5/2018
DATABASE SEARCH: The trademark examining attorney has searched the USPTO’s database of registered and pending marks and has found no conflicting marks that would bar registration under Trademark Act Section 2(d). TMEP §704.02; see 15 U.S.C. §1052(d).
APPLICATION HAS BEEN AMENDED: In accordance with the authorization granted by James Kurka on October 5, 2018, the trademark examining attorney has amended the application as indicated below. Please advise the undersigned immediately of any objections. Otherwise, no response is necessary. TMEP §707. Any amendments to the identification of goods and/or services may clarify or limit the goods and/or services, but may not add to or broaden the scope of the goods and/or services. 37 C.F.R. §2.71(a); see TMEP §§1402.06 et seq.
The identification of services is amended to read as follows:
Class 37
Oil and gas services for well drilling construction; rental of equipment and tools for automated tubular running operations in the oil and gas industry;
Class 42
Engineering evaluation of pipe make up and connections
See TMEP §§1402.01, 1402.01(e).
The following statement is added to the record:
The wording “VERO” has no meaning other than trademark significance.
See 37 C.F.R. §2.61(b); TMEP §808.01(a).
